Pros

- Passionate colleagues - Good management - values input from staff; realistic goals and expectations. Systems and processes are well designed. - Opportunities to move both up and sideways - Remote / Work from home - this can be both a Pro and a Con depending on the person, however for me, I haven't had a commute in 4 years (since I worked here). This gives a lot of flexibility in where you live - ie I'm no longer bound to live within a short commute of a large city (which is the case for most tech roles) and thus broads one's options in life. I will expand on downsides of this in next section. - Fair remuneration - An ethical company. You'll be encouraged to do what's right over what makes the most money. - Good sized company - (ie not too big, not too small) - Good product that's easy to believe in (very important for me in a sales role) - Feedback driven culture

Cons

- there are downsides to fully remote work which will be more significant for some people than others depending on personality. You will not have the same culture of 'after work drinks' or big company Christmas parties, or daily lunch/coffee with colleagues. Again, many will not mind this but it may be essential for some.
